Demond Wilson of 'Sandford and Son,' has sadly passed away at the age of 79, following a battle with cancer.

Demond Wilson has died, aged 79, following a battle with cancer. Wilson was best known for his work on the hit series Sanford and Son. His publicist provided a statement to ABC News regarding his passing.

"The family of Demond Wilson is deeply saddened by his passing," the statement read. "At this time, they ask for privacy as they grieve. No further details are available, and the family has no additional information to share."

The publicist then went on to detail his experience of working with Wilson and the impact his loss will have on those who knew him.

"Personally, I had the privilege of working with Demond for 15 years, and his loss is profoundly felt. He was an unbelievable man, and his impact will never be forgotten. The family appreciates the support and understanding of the community during this difficult time."

Wilson was at the height of his career during the 70s. However, he remained semi-active in recent years, with his last role, a cameo on Elanor's Bench occuring in 2023. In total, Wilson had 17 credits to his name in a career spanning more than 50 years.

Demond Wilson's Son Confirmed His Passing to TMZ

Demon Wilson's son, Demond Wilson Jr. also confirmed the loss of his father when speaking with TMZ.

"He was pronounced dead Friday morning at his home in Palm Springs, California. He passed away from complications related to cancer," Wilson Jr. told the outlet. "I loved him. He was a great man."

Outside of Sanford and Son, Wilson also held a role on The New Odd Couple, appearing in 18 episodes. He may also be remembered for his time on Baby...I'm Back! along with his two-episode cameo on hit TV series The Love Boat.

Wilson was born in Valdosta, Georgia, in 1946. His career made him one of the most recognizable actors of his generation. Even now, Sanford and Son is often found playing on television, such was its impact throughout the years.
